The most viral popular videos often utilize "Logat" (regional accents)—mixing Betawi (Jakarta) slang with Javanese or Sundanese tones. This linguistic diversity makes Indonesian content highly sticky; once you understand the inside jokes, you feel part of the tribe.
Traditional music has seen a digital rebirth. Local artists use YouTube to premiere music videos that blend traditional Javanese sounds with modern beats.
